A Café Like No Other on Earth!
Blind Bake Café is more than just a place to grab a bite; it's an immersive experience that combines flavors, textures, and aromas to delight the senses. The café’s menu features a range of delicious baked goods—from classic pastries to innovative desserts—all crafted with love and care by our talented blind chefs.
Empowering Through Employment
By employing blind and visually impaired individuals, Blind Bake Café provides a platform for them to showcase their skills while challenging societal norms and stereotypes. Our staff are trained to work independently, using their other senses to navigate the kitchen and create culinary masterpieces.
Blind Bake Café continues to break barriers and push boundaries, one delicious bite at a time—proving that disability is not a limitation, but an opportunity for innovation and creativity.
Job Title: Café Manager/Supervisor – Blind Bake Café
Locations: Pune/Mumbai

Job Summary:
We’re seeking an experienced and passionate Café Manager to lead the operations of our inclusive Blind Bake Café. The Café Manager will oversee all aspects of the café’s performance—operations, staff management, financial goals, and customer experience—while fostering an empowering, accessible, and inclusive environment for our visually impaired team members.

Key Responsibilities:
• Leadership & Team Management: Lead and inspire a diverse team of café staff, including visually impaired chefs and supervisors. Foster teamwork, motivation, and a positive work culture.
• Operational Excellence: Oversee all daily café operations, ensuring efficiency, high-quality service, and adherence to safety and hygiene standards.
• Customer Experience: Ensure that every customer enjoys a welcoming, seamless, and inclusive service experience. Handle feedback and resolve escalations professionally.
• Financial Management: Manage budgets, sales targets, and cost controls. Monitor revenue, expenses, and profitability.
• Training & Development: Identify skill gaps and organize regular training sessions to enhance staff performance and inclusion practices.
• Inventory & Vendor Management: Supervise inventory control, procurement, and supplier coordination to ensure smooth café operations.
• Accessibility & Inclusion: Maintain and promote an inclusive workspace. Make necessary adjustments to accommodate individual needs of blind and visually impaired staff.
• Compliance & Safety: Ensure compliance with local health, safety, and food handling regulations.

Requirements:
• Experience: Minimum 2-4 years of experience in a managerial role within the food and beverage or hospitality industry. Experience in inclusive or social enterprise settings preferred.
• Skills: Strong leadership, communication, and decision-making skills. Ability to multitask and work in a dynamic, inclusive environment.
• Knowledge: Deep understanding of café operations, financial management, and team development.
• Certifications: Food safety certification (e.g., FSSAI) preferred. Basic life support/first aid training is an advantage.
• Attitude: Positive, empathetic, and committed to promoting inclusion, teamwork, and empowerment.
